If you were going to play in water that deep, you should be using a water blind and you might also want to go to the trouble of inserting temporary plugs into the holes of the air cleaner housing.
I'm not so sure that I would want to permanently seal them unless I knew the reason Toyota designed holes in there in the first place.
I also don't think I would want to risk playing in water that is simply just too deep for the car. Like my installer said to me: "The snorkel is not designed to turn your car into a bloody submarine".
